UK manufacturing isn't one homogeneous market. The Black Country builds machined components and fasteners. Sheffield specialises in advanced steels and surgical instruments. Greater Manchester runs textiles, advanced engineering and electronics. West Yorkshire handles chemicals, machinery, food. Bristol-Bath does aerospace and medtech. Glasgow leads marine, energy and life sciences.
